'I Don't Love You Like That' is an interesting mix of comedy and drama, exploring the nuances of love in a refreshingly frank way. The dynamic between the brash love addict and the guarded virgin is where the film really shines. Their chemistry feels genuine, and the dialogue has a sharpness that keeps it from feeling too cliché. The pacing is pretty good, balancing lighter moments with more introspective scenes. The practical effects are minimal, but they’re not missed – it’s really about the performances here. There’s a certain rawness to how love and friendship are depicted, which gives the film a unique edge. Overall, it’s a charming little piece that resonates with anyone who’s navigated the complexities of relationships.
